Mad Max Gameplay Trailer

The brand new Mad Max gameplay trailer showcases driving, combat, car/person customisation screens. It’s refreshing to see a trailer where we actually see the game and what it will be like to play.

It’s not only packed with features but looks visually appealing too, down to fine details like dust billowing behind vehicles as they race across the harsh wasteland, giant explosions flaring into a relentlessly scorching sky above. And a combat system that reminds me of Batman Arkham series which was also used for Shadow of Mordor. The combat system is tried and tested so we know from experience we’ll have a good time brawling it out with the thugs of the wasteland.

The story is original, and there are factions to please and strengthen, all to your advantage. Ultimately you’ll be put in front of the rulers of the wasteland and, presumably, have them answer for their sins.

Avalanche’s Mad Max is due out 4th September on PC, PS4 and Xbox One.
